服务器要怎么变配?有哪些注意事项和步骤?

服务器变配,即根据业务需求变化对服务器的计算、存储、网络等资源进行调整,是保障业务稳定运行、优化成本效益的关键操作,随着企业数字化转型的深入,业务流量波动、应用迭代升级、数据规模扩张等场景日益频繁,科学合理地进行服务器变配已成为IT运维管理中的重要课题,以下从变配类型、适用场景、操作步骤及注意事项等方面展开详细说明。

服务器要怎么变配?有哪些注意事项和步骤?

服务器变配的主要类型

服务器变配可从资源维度划分为纵向扩容、横向扩容、配置优化及架构升级四大类,不同类型适用于差异化的业务需求。

纵向扩容(Scale-Up)
指在单台服务器内部增加资源,如提升CPU核心数、内存容量、硬盘容量或更换更高性能的存储设备(如从HDD升级到SSD),当数据库服务器因内存不足导致查询缓慢时,可通过增加内存条实现性能提升,纵向扩容的优势是实施简单、改动小,适合对数据一致性要求高或难以分布式部署的应用,但受限于单台硬件的上限,且成本随性能提升呈指数级增长。

横向扩容(Scale-Out)
通过增加服务器节点数量来分担负载,如部署更多应用服务器、数据库分片或引入负载均衡设备,电商平台在促销期间新增多台应用服务器,通过负载均衡器将用户请求分发至不同节点,以应对流量峰值,横向扩容具备良好的扩展性和容错能力,适合互联网应用、大数据分析等分布式场景,但对架构设计和数据一致性管理要求较高。

配置优化
在不改变硬件数量的前提下,通过调整资源分配策略提升效率,如CPU超频、内存带宽优化、虚拟机资源配额调整等,在虚拟化环境中,将闲置资源从低负载虚拟机回收并分配给高负载虚拟机,实现资源复用,配置优化的成本较低,适合资源利用率不高的场景,但需避免过度优化导致的硬件损耗或稳定性风险。

架构升级
涉及底层架构的变更,如从物理机迁移至云服务器、从单体应用转向微服务架构、引入容器化技术(如Docker、Kubernetes)等,传统企业将本地部署的应用迁移至云平台,利用弹性计算能力实现按需付费和快速扩容,架构升级通常需要较高的技术投入,但能从根本上提升系统的灵活性、可维护性和 scalability。

服务器要怎么变配?有哪些注意事项和步骤?

变配操作的详细步骤

服务器变配需遵循“评估规划-方案设计-测试验证-实施执行-监控优化”的流程,确保操作安全可控。

业务需求评估与资源监控
变配前需明确业务痛点,如响应延迟、并发瓶颈、存储不足等,并通过监控工具(如Zabbix、Prometheus)分析当前资源使用率(CPU、内存、磁盘I/O、网络带宽等),识别瓶颈资源,若监控显示CPU利用率持续超过80%,而内存利用率仅30%,则优先考虑升级CPU或优化应用算法。

变配方案设计
根据业务场景选择合适的变配类型,并制定详细方案。

  • 纵向扩容:需确认服务器硬件是否支持升级(如主板内存插槽数量、CPU兼容性),计算新增资源的成本及性能提升预期;
  • 横向扩容:设计节点间的负载均衡策略(如轮询、最少连接数)、数据同步机制(如主从复制、分片策略)及故障转移方案;
  • 云服务器变配:需选择云服务商提供的弹性变配服务(如阿里云的升配降配、AWS的Auto Scaling),并关注数据迁移和业务中断时间。

测试与验证
在生产环境执行变配前,需通过测试环境模拟操作,验证方案的可行性和稳定性。

  • 纵向扩容可测试新硬件是否与原有驱动兼容,系统是否能识别新增资源;
  • 横向扩容需验证节点间的通信效率、负载均衡效果及故障切换时间;
  • 架构升级需进行全链路压力测试,确保新架构下业务性能达标。

实施与回退准备
制定详细的执行计划,包括时间窗口、责任人、数据备份策略及回退方案,在业务低峰期(如凌晨)进行变配,操作前全量备份数据,若变配后出现异常,可在30分钟内通过备份恢复原环境,实施过程中需逐步推进,如先扩容1-2台节点观察效果,再全面推广,避免一次性改动过大导致风险。

服务器要怎么变配?有哪些注意事项和步骤?

监控与持续优化
变配完成后,需持续监控系统资源使用率和业务性能指标,对比变配前后的效果,确保问题解决,若内存升级后页面加载速度提升50%,但磁盘I/O利用率上升,则需进一步优化存储策略或考虑增加SSD缓存,根据业务发展趋势,定期评估是否需要再次变配,形成“评估-变配-优化”的闭环管理。

变配过程中的注意事项

  1. 数据安全优先:变配前务必完成数据备份,尤其是涉及存储扩容或架构升级时,需验证备份数据的完整性和可恢复性。
  2. 业务连续性保障:避免在业务高峰期执行变配,对在线服务需采用“灰度发布”“蓝绿部署”等策略,减少对用户的影响。
  3. 成本与性能平衡:并非所有场景都需要高性能硬件,需结合业务SLA(服务等级协议)要求,选择性价比最优的方案,例如对于读多写少的业务,可通过增加缓存(如Redis)替代硬件升级。
  4. 合规性与文档记录:变配操作需符合企业IT管理制度和行业合规要求(如GDPR、等保),并详细记录操作步骤、配置变更及测试结果,便于后续审计和问题追溯。

未来趋势:智能化与自动化变配

随着云计算和AI技术的发展,服务器变配正从人工操作向智能化、自动化演进,云服务商提供的“弹性伸缩”服务可根据预设规则(如CPU利用率阈值)自动调整服务器数量;AI算法可通过分析历史数据预测资源需求,提前触发变配操作,避免业务瓶颈,基于AIOps(智能运维)的变配方案将进一步降低人工干预,提升资源利用率和业务敏捷性。

服务器变配是一项系统性工程,需结合业务需求、技术能力和成本约束,科学选择变配类型,严格遵循操作流程,并通过持续优化实现资源与业务的动态匹配,唯有如此,才能在数字化时代保障企业IT系统的高效稳定运行,为业务创新提供坚实支撑。

图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/146794.html

(0)
上一篇2025年12月9日 17:00
下一篇 2025年11月12日 17:16

相关推荐

  • 服务器语言选择界面如何根据用户偏好自动适配默认语言?

    服务器语言选择界面在软件开发中,服务器端语言的选择直接影响项目的性能、可维护性和扩展性,一个设计良好的服务器语言选择界面,能够帮助开发者快速评估不同语言的优劣,并根据项目需求做出合理决策,本文将从功能设计、关键考量因素和用户体验优化三个方面,探讨如何构建一个高效的服务器语言选择界面,功能设计:核心要素与交互逻辑……

    2025年11月23日
    080
  • apache多域名路由如何配置实现?

    Apache作为全球使用最广泛的Web服务器之一,其强大的多域名路由功能(基于虚拟主机)是支撑多网站部署的核心技术,通过合理的配置,管理员可以在单一服务器上独立运行多个域名,实现资源隔离、灵活扩展和高效管理,本文将从原理、配置方法、高级优化及常见问题四个维度,系统解析Apache多域名路由的实现与实践,多域名路……

    2025年10月28日
    0110
  • AngularJS示例有哪些?新手如何快速上手学习?

    AngularJS 作为一款经典的前端框架,以其数据绑定、依赖注入和模块化特性为开发者提供了高效的开发方式,以下通过具体示例展示其核心功能与应用场景,数据绑定与双向交互AngularJS 的核心优势在于双向数据绑定,通过 ng-model 指令实现视图与模型的双向同步,以下示例展示一个简单的用户信息表单:&lt……

    2025年10月24日
    060
  • 湖南远程服务器究竟有何独特优势,能引领行业潮流?

    高效稳定,助力企业信息化建设随着互联网技术的飞速发展,远程服务器已成为企业信息化建设的重要基础设施,在湖南地区,众多企业通过选择合适的远程服务器,实现了业务的快速拓展和高效管理,本文将详细介绍湖南远程服务器的优势、配置以及应用场景,湖南远程服务器的优势稳定可靠湖南远程服务器采用高品质硬件设备,配备高性能处理器和……

    2025年11月10日
    060

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注